Originating from the warm regions of Central and South America, the White Spanish Needle herb, scientifically known as Bidens alba, belongs to the Asteraceae family. This perennial herb is widely distributed across the globe, adapting to various climates and conditions. It thrives in tropical and subtropical regions, often found growing in abundance along roadsides, vacant lots, and fields.

This herb has a rich history deeply rooted in traditional medicine. Indigenous communities in regions where the White Spanish Needle grows have long recognized and harnessed its healing properties. The herb’s leaves, stems, and flowers possess therapeutic qualities, making it a valuable natural remedy for various ailments.

One of the primary benefits of the White Spanish Needle herb is its potent anti-inflammatory properties. It contains bioactive compounds, such as flavonoids and polyphenols, which help reduce inflammation in the body. Regular consumption of the herb or its extracts may aid in managing inflammatory conditions, including arthritis, rheumatism, and inflammatory bowel diseases.

Moreover, this herb is renowned for its immune-boosting effects. It contains essential v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that can strengthen the body’s defense mechanisms, helping ward off infections and illnesses. Incorporating White Spanish Needle herb into your daily routine may enhance your overall immune system and promote general well-being.

Additionally, the herb has been attributed with analgesic properties, making it a viable option for addressing pain and discomfort. Whether it’s headaches, muscle pain, or menstrual cramps, the White Spanish Needle herb may offer natural relief, reducing the reliance on over-the-counter pain medications.

Furthermore, the herb exhibits diuretic properties, promoting healthy kidney function and aiding in the elimination of toxins from the body. It may also assist in managing urinary tract infections and reducing water retention.

It is important to note that while the White Spanish Needle herb has shown promise in traditional medicine, scientific research is ongoing to substantiate its benefits fully. As with any herbal remedy, it is advisable to cons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ating it into your healthcare regimen, particularly if you have any underlying health conditions or are taking medications.
